Pairing Fonts for Maximum Effectiveness
While Spirit Applique Embroidery Font - Medium makes a strong statement on its own, combining it with other fonts can create dynamic visual hierarchies. Think of it as the headline font—the star of the show. Pair it with a clean, simple sans-serif or a subtle serif font for body text to ensure readability and balance.
For example, use the varsity font for a main logo or headline, then pair it with a modern sans-serif for supporting text on a website or brochure. This contrast guides the viewer’s eye and prevents visual clutter. Avoid pairing it with other highly decorative or script fonts, which can compete for attention and reduce clarity.
Always test your font pairings in context. View them at the size they’ll be used, whether on a mobile screen or a printed poster. Check that the combination feels harmonious and serves the project’s goals. Good typography isn’t just about style—it’s about communication.
